A recipe for tropical punch calls for 2 cups of pineapple juice and 3 cups of orange juice. Jo creates a drink by mixing 3 cups

of pineapple juice with 4 cups of orange juice. How does Jo's drink compare to the tropical punch recipe?

Answer:

we can see that Amount of pineapple juice is more in Jo's drink And Amount of Orange juice is less in Jo'drink .

Step-by-step explanation:

In Recipe for tropical punch

The Number of cups of pineapple juice = 2.

The Number of cups of orange juice = 3.

Thus , Total number of cub of juice = 2+3

                                                           = 5 cups.

So, % of pineapple in tropical punch = \frac{2}{5}\times 100

                                                             =40\%

So, % of orange juice in tropical punch = \frac{3}{5}\times 100

                                                                 =60\%

In Jo's drink

The Number of cups of pineapple juice = 3.

The Number of cups of orange juice = 4.

Thus Total number of cub of juice = 3+4 = 7 cups.

So, % of pineapple in Jo's drink  = \frac{3}{7}\times 100

                                                      =42.85\%

So, % of orange juice Jo's drink = \frac{4}{7}\times 100

                                                    =57.14\%

Thus we can see that Amount of pineapple juice is more in Jo's drink And Amount of Orange juice is less in Jo'drink .

Follow the directions to solve the system of equations by elimination. 8x + 7y=39 4x – 14y = -68​
harina [27]

Step-by-step explanation:

Hey there!

Here;

The equations are;

8x + 7y = 39.......(i)

4x - 14y =  - 68..........(ii)

Multiplying equation (i) by 2.

16x + 14y = 78

<u>4</u><u>x</u><u> </u><u>-</u><u> </u><u>1</u><u>4</u><u>y</u><u> </u><u> </u><u> </u><u>=</u><u> </u><u>-68</u>

20x = 10

x =  \frac{10}{20}

x = 1/2.

Putting value of 'x' in equation (i).

8 \times  \frac{1}{2}  + 7y =  39

4 + 7y = 39

7y = 3 9 - 4

y =  \frac{35}{7}

Therefore the value of y is 5.

<u>Check</u><u>:</u>

<u>Put</u><u> </u><u>value</u><u> </u><u>of</u><u> </u><u>x</u><u> </u><u>and</u><u> </u><u>y</u><u> </u><u>in</u><u> </u><u>equation</u><u> </u><u>(</u><u>i</u><u>)</u><u>.</u>

8x + 7y = 39

8 \times  \frac{1}{2}  + 7 \times 5 = 39

4 + 35 = 39

39 = 39

(True).

<u>Therefore</u><u>, </u><u>the</u><u> </u><u>solution</u><u> </u><u>is</u><u> </u><u>;</u><u> </u><u>(</u><u>1</u><u>/</u><u>2</u><u>,</u><u>5</u><u>)</u><u>.</u>

Find the solution set for the following problem. 5 diminished by 3 times a number is at most 11.
leva [86]
For this case, the first thing we are going to do is define the following variable:
 x = unknown number
 We now write the following inequality:
 5-3x <= 11
 We clear x:
 5-11 <= 3x
 -6 <= 3x
 -6/3 <= x
 -2 <= x
 The solution set is:
 [-2, inf)
 Answer:
 
the solution set is:
 
[-2, inf)
